In his 1884 decadent novel À rebours (English: Against Nature or Against the Grain), Joris-Karl Huysmans identified likely candidates for the core of the Decadent movement, which he seemed to view Baudelaire as sitting above: Paul Verlaine, Tristan Corbière, Theodore Hannon and Stéphane Mallarmé. According to the Oxford English Dictionary, The word decadent comes from the noun form of decadence — a word defined as "the process of falling away or declining from a state of excellence, vitality, or prosperity; decay, deterioration.
